Arabic SEO isn’t the same as English SEO. Arabic is written right to left, which affects website layout and navigation. Search behavior is also different, with people often using longer, more specific search phrases. This means keyword research, content planning, and site optimization need special attention. A simple translation is not enough. You need content that speaks naturally to Arabic users.

Many people in the UAE prefer searching in Arabic, especially for local services, restaurants, events, and products. While English searches are common, Arabic searches often show a different intent. Users searching in Arabic are usually looking for businesses that understand their culture and language. This makes Arabic SEO essential for connecting with your target market.
Arabic is not one uniform language. In the UAE, people may search using the Gulf dialect, while formal content is often in Modern Standard Arabic. For SEO, this means you should include both types of language in your content where possible. Long-tail keywords in local dialects can help your website appear in searches that your competitors might miss.
Arabic users respond better to content that feels culturally relevant. This can include references to local events, common expressions, or regional preferences. Even small details, like using familiar terms in headings or descriptions, can improve engagement and increase the likelihood of clicks. Understanding these nuances also helps your content rank higher because search engines consider relevance and user behavior.

Once you know which Arabic keywords to target, the next step is on-page SEO. This is where your website’s structure, content, and HTML elements come together to make your site visible to search engines and easy for users to navigate. Proper on-page optimization ensures that every page is working hard to attract the right audience.
Titles and headings are the first things both users and search engines notice. Make sure your Arabic titles include primary keywords, like Arabic SEO or Arabic website SEO, while keeping them clear and readable. Headings should organize your content logically, guiding readers through each section without feeling cluttered or repetitive.
Meta descriptions are short summaries that appear under your page title in search results. Including relevant Arabic keywords in a natural way can improve click-through rates. Your URLs should also be clear, concise, and readable in Arabic, reflecting the content of each page. For bilingual sites, using proper hreflang tags ensures search engines show the correct language version to users.
Images play a big role in making your content engaging, but they also impact SEO. Use descriptive Arabic alt tags for all images, which helps search engines understand your content and improves accessibility. Properly optimized images also boost page loading speed, which is crucial for mobile users in the UAE.
A well-structured site makes it easy for users to explore and for search engines to crawl your pages. Linking between related Arabic content helps distribute authority and keeps visitors engaged longer. Navigation should feel intuitive, with clear labels in Arabic that match your audience’s expectations.
Including your Arabic keywords naturally in the content is important, but the focus should always be on quality. Write content that answers real questions, provides solutions, and reads smoothly. Overstuffing keywords can hurt readability and user experience. Well-placed keywords in paragraphs, headings, and lists make your content both search-engine-friendly and enjoyable to read.

Search engines need to crawl your website to understand its content. This includes ensuring proper sitemaps, using robots.txt correctly, and avoiding broken links. For Arabic websites, it’s especially important to maintain proper encoding and URL structures so that search engines can read the content without errors.
Arabic is read right to left, which affects site layout, navigation, and text alignment. Incorrect RTL settings can confuse users and search engines alike. Proper UTF-8 encoding ensures that Arabic characters display correctly across all devices, keeping your content readable and professional.
A large portion of UAE users browse on mobile devices, so having a mobile-friendly site is essential. Fast-loading pages not only improve user experience but also impact your search rankings. Optimizing images, using caching, and minimizing unnecessary scripts can make a big difference.
Structured data helps search engines understand your content better and can enhance search results with rich snippets. Adding schema markup to Arabic pages, such as product listings, services, and local business information, increases visibility and can attract more clicks.
Where your website is hosted matters for Arabic SEO in the UAE. Local or nearby servers can reduce loading time, making your site faster for visitors. A smooth, reliable website keeps users engaged and reduces bounce rates, which search engines notice when ranking pages.

In the UAE, people may search using either Modern Standard Arabic or local Gulf dialects. Including both in your content helps you reach a wider audience. For example, blog posts can use formal Arabic for headings and structure, while conversational phrases in the body of the text address local search queries naturally.
Blogs, service pages, and product descriptions are prime opportunities for Arabic SEO. Each page should target specific keywords while providing useful information. Long-form articles answer questions, explain processes, and share tips, while product or service pages focus on solving user problems with clear descriptions and benefits.
More users in the UAE are using voice search, often phrasing queries as questions. Including FAQ sections or question-type headings like “How can I improve my Arabic SEO?” or “What makes Arabic content rank higher?” helps capture this traffic. It also increases engagement, as readers find answers to real questions directly on your site.
Long-tail Arabic keywords often show higher intent, meaning the searcher is ready to take action. Strategically placing these keywords throughout your content, headings, and meta descriptions ensures that your pages rank for highly relevant searches.
Regularly updating your Arabic content keeps your website fresh and signals to search engines that your site is active. Adding new blogs, optimizing existing pages, and refreshing information maintains authority and relevance in Arabic search results.

Backlinks are like votes of confidence from other websites. The more relevant and authoritative sites link to your Arabic content, the more search engines trust your website. Focus on partnerships with UAE-based businesses, local blogs, and industry-specific websites. Links from reputable sources can significantly boost your rankings for Arabic keywords.
For businesses targeting the UAE, local SEO is essential. Creating listings in UAE directories, maintaining consistent NAP (name, address, phone) information, and optimizing Google Business Profile in Arabic can help your website appear in local searches. This strategy drives not just traffic but qualified leads ready to engage with your services.
Social media plays a vital role in off-page SEO. Sharing your Arabic content on platforms like Instagram, Facebook, and LinkedIn increases visibility and encourages shares. Engaging posts in Arabic that link back to your website can attract new audiences and improve your site’s overall authority.
Contributing guest articles to relevant Arabic websites is another effective strategy. Not only does it provide backlinks, but it also positions your brand as an expert in the UAE market. When your content is shared on other trusted sites, it signals credibility to both users and search engines.
Tracking the impact of your off-page SEO is important. Monitor referral traffic, backlink quality, social engagement, and search rankings to see which strategies work best. Continuous evaluation helps refine your approach and ensures your Arabic SEO efforts yield maximum results.

Optimizing your website for Arabic SEO doesn’t stop once your content is live. Monitoring and auditing are essential to make sure your efforts are working and to spot areas for improvement. Regular checks help your website stay competitive in the UAE market.
Keep an eye on how your Arabic keywords are performing in search engines. Track primary keywords like Arabic SEO and Arabic website SEO, as well as long-tail keywords like Arabic SEO agency UAE or Arabic content optimization. This helps you see which pages are driving traffic and which need improvement.
Regular technical audits ensure your site runs smoothly. Check for broken links, correct RTL layout, proper UTF-8 encoding, and fast page speed. Mobile optimization should also be reviewed frequently since a large portion of users in the UAE browse on smartphones.
Look at how visitors interact with your Arabic content. Are they spending time on your pages, clicking through to other sections, or leaving quickly? Metrics like bounce rate, session duration, and pages per session show how engaging and useful your content is. Updating or improving underperforming content can boost both rankings and user experience.
Keep track of backlinks, mentions, and directory listings. High-quality backlinks from UAE websites strengthen your authority, while outdated or broken links can harm your rankings. Maintaining accurate local listings ensures potential customers can find and trust your business.
Tools like Google Search Console, Google Analytics, and SEO software can help you monitor rankings, traffic, and technical issues. Regularly reviewing this data allows you to make informed decisions and refine your Arabic SEO strategy.
